Hydrogen from Düsseldorf for Düsseldorf
Hydrogen production
Stadtwerke Düsseldorf and Rheinbahn are investing in hydrogen technology to decarbonize the transport sector. In the SWDhydrogenium project, the companies are cooperating with the experienced water filling station operator H2 MOBILITY Deutschland. Stadtwerke Düsseldorf is investing in an electrolyzer with a performance of one Megawatt (MW) to be able to produce green hydrogen locally in the future. As part of the conversion of its fleet to climate-friendly drives, Rheinbahn is purchasing 20 fuel cell buses. The first ten will be delivered in 2023. These buses will be refueled at a filling station belonging to partner company H2 MOBILITY on the Stadtwerke site on Höherweg in Düsseldorf-Flingern. The project is being funded by the Federal Ministry for Digital and Transport as part of the National Innovation Program for Hydrogen and Fuel Cell Technology with a total of around 1.2 million euros. The funding guidelines are coordinated by NOW GmbH and implemented by the Project Management Agency Jülich (PtJ). The total cost of implementing the project is three million euros.
